Köfteci Balık

Köfteci Balık is a delicious Turkish seafood dish that features flavorful fish patties, infused with aromatic herbs and spices. This high-protein meal offers a delightful taste of the Mediterranean, perfect for a healthy dinner.

Ingredients

  • White fish fillet (e.g., cod or haddock) - 300 grams
  • Breadcrumbs - 50 grams
  • Fresh parsley, chopped - 2 tablespoons
  • Fresh dill, chopped - 1 tablespoon
  • Garlic, minced - 1 clove
  • Onion, finely chopped - 1 small
  • Egg - 1 large
  • Lemon juice - 1 tablespoon
  • Salt - 1 teaspoon
  • Black pepper - 1/2 teaspoon
  • Olive oil - 2 tablespoons for frying

Steps

  1. In a food processor, combine the white fish fillet, breadcrumbs, parsley, dill, garlic, onion, egg, lemon juice, salt, and black pepper. Pulse until the mixture is well combined but still has some texture.
  2. Form the mixture into small patties, about 5 cm in diameter.
  3.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Once hot, add the fish patties, being careful not to overcrowd the pan.
  4. Cook for 4-5 minutes on each side, or until golden brown and cooked through.
  5. Remove the patties from the skillet and drain on paper towels to remove excess oil.
  6. Serve warm with a lemon wedge and a side salad or yogurt sauce.
